At its essence, a run flat tire is designed to continue functioning for a limited distance even after it has lost all its air pressure. Your tire keeps losing air due to damaged valve stems, wheel beads, or even due to temperature changes. Run flat tires have reinforced sidewalls that are strong enough to prevent the tire from collapsing when air pressure is lost. This allows you to keep driving safely for up to 50 miles at speeds under 50 mph after a puncture.
